Explanation;
- Using the right hand grip rule, the direction of magnetic field produced by a current carrying conductor or wire can be determined.
- Right hand grip states that if one grasps the wire or the conductor using the right hand, such that the thumb points the direction of the current, then the other four fingers shows or points the direction of the magnetic field produced.
- Therefore, if the direction of the current is upward then using the right hand grip rule the direction of magnetic field will be counter clockwise on a horizontal plane.
